News
The league includes two teams from each of the three organising countries - Scotland, Ireland and Netherlands © Getty The European T20 Premier League (ETPL), a new ...
This work has been carried out within the framework of the EUROfusion Consortium, funded by the European Union via the Euratom Research and Training Programme (Grant Agreement No 101052200 — 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results